  • Earthquakes Explained: Causes, Faults & Tectonic Plate Movement
    That is the definition of an earthquake.

    Here's a breakdown:

    * Sudden movement: Earthquakes happen when the Earth's tectonic plates shift and grind against each other.

    * Large blocks of rock: These plates are made up of massive sections of the Earth's crust.

    * Along a fault: Faults are breaks in the Earth's crust where these plates meet.

    The shaking you feel is the energy released when these blocks of rock suddenly move along the fault.
